Ticket: Shuttle Gate Sticking — Wrenfold Campus

Hey facilities — the shuttle-bus gate at the north entrance is sticking again, opens about halfway then stalls. Drivers are squeezing through on foot to reset it, which isn't great. Can someone look at the motor before the morning run? In the meantime, the manual override keypad works fine; the current code is below.

turnstile pass: bdg-YEOZLM-79341408

## Authentication

The Glacierline archiver moves cold storage buckets from Vantabyte's hot tier into long-term vault storage once they pass the 180-day idle threshold. All archive requests go through the internal Frostgate service, which validates bucket ownership before sealing. Reviewers should confirm that the archiver never inlines credentials in job manifests; it reads them from the deploy environment at startup. For local verification runs against the staging vault, authenticate using the key below.

service key, bagep-yahag: zpat11_YieSWvAgzqt

## Runbook: Deep-Link Routing (Wayfinder Mobile)

When deep links misroute on the Lumenkart app, first confirm the routing table version matches what Wayfinder serves in production. Stale tables cause links to fall back to the home screen, which users report as "broken links." Check the resolver logs for mismatched scheme prefixes before restarting anything; a restart with a stale table just reloads the bad state. Once the table version is verified, apply the standard resolver configuration shown below.

config for fajep-bawig:
[wenox]
host = wenox.lumicforge.internal
user = wenox_svc
database = wenox_prod

## Configuration

Glasshollow controller polls soil and air sensors every 30s. Drift correction runs hourly; coefficients live in `drift.toml`. If readings skew >5%, restart the calibration daemon before touching hardware. Remote recalibration pushes go through the Fernbeck relay and require authentication. Do not disable drift correction in production. Put the relay credential on the next line of `/etc/glasshollow/env`:

vault entry, fadup-tagag: RELAY_SECRET8=2fd92179